Output 87b1eb6859424c629002c601a6462fb7ceb88055d904948de5264fac26bc10e5:2

value
76130556
script pubkey
OP_0 OP_PUSHBYTES_20 aedbcefbe5e5fa5ce5670a706d6977b83ce8d5a0
address
bc1q4mdua7l9uha9eet8pfcx66thhq7w34dqgr5k9c
transaction
87b1eb6859424c629002c601a6462fb7ceb88055d904948de5264fac26bc10e5
confirmations
341760
spent
true